//
// Class Configuration
//
// Encapsulates the control, access and, persistence of user defined
// settings for the GUI. Setting values are accessed through a
// QDialog window containing concept orientated tab windows.
//
// Responsibilities
//
// Provides management of the CAT and PTT rig interfaces, providing
// control access via a minimal generic set of Qt slots and status
// updates via Qt signals. Internally the rig control capability is
// farmed out to a separate thread since many of the rig control
// functions are blocking.
//
// All user settings required by the GUI are exposed through
// query methods. Settings only become visible once they have been
// accepted by the user which is done by clicking the "OK" button on
// the settings dialog.
//
// The QSettings instance passed to the constructor is used to read
// and write user settings.
//
// Pointers to three QAbstractItemModel objects are provided to give
// access to amateur band information, user working frequencies and,
// user operating band information. These porovide consistent data
// models that can be used in GUI lists or tables or simply queried
// for user defined bands, default operating frequencies and, station
// descriptions.
//
